    200th Airlift Squadron Director of Operations Lt. Col. Brian M. Jacobsen (left) and Assistant Director of Operations Maj. Coy W. Egbert (center) explained the impact of the decision to defund the C-21 airlift program to U.S. Air Force Chief of Staff General David L. Goldfein. They gave personal testimony how the short timeline is impacting their squadron, stressed their quality of life decision to be in Colorado Springs, and presented follow up material. General Goldfein visited Buckley Air Force Base, Colo. and toured several static displays May 25, 2017. The 140th Wing, Colorado Air National Guard took the opportunity to showcase assets from their various missions to include the F-16C Fighting Falcon aircraft, the Mission Vehicle and Communications Vehicle from the 233d Space Group's Mobile Ground System, the 140th Explosive Ordnance Disposal Flight's Bomb Squad Emergency Response Vehicle and Total Containment Vessel, the 200th Airlift Squadron's C-21 aircraft and the 140th Medical Group's Chemical, Biological, Radiological, Nuclear and High Yield Explosive Enhanced Response Force Package truck with associated equipment.
